## What is the Analysis of Sentiment Feature Engineering?

Sentiment Feature Engineering, within the context of cryptocurrency, options trading, and financial derivatives, represents a sophisticated approach to extracting predictive signals from textual data reflecting market sentiment. This involves transforming qualitative observations—news articles, social media posts, forum discussions—into quantifiable features suitable for machine learning models. The core objective is to capture the directional bias and intensity of market participants' opinions, thereby informing trading strategies and risk management protocols. Such analysis often incorporates natural language processing (NLP) techniques to identify and categorize sentiment, accounting for nuances like sarcasm and contextual dependencies.

## What is the Algorithm of Sentiment Feature Engineering?

The algorithmic foundation of Sentiment Feature Engineering typically leverages NLP models, often fine-tuned for the specific domain of financial text. Transformer-based architectures, such as BERT or RoBERTa, are frequently employed due to their ability to understand contextual relationships within sentences. These models are trained on labeled datasets of financial news and social media data, enabling them to classify text as positive, negative, or neutral, or even to assign a sentiment score reflecting the degree of positivity or negativity. Further refinement involves incorporating techniques like attention mechanisms to prioritize the most sentiment-relevant words and phrases.

## What is the Application of Sentiment Feature Engineering?

Practical applications of Sentiment Feature Engineering span a wide range of activities within crypto derivatives markets. For instance, it can be integrated into algorithmic trading systems to dynamically adjust position sizes based on prevailing sentiment trends. Risk managers can utilize sentiment scores to assess the potential for market volatility and implement hedging strategies accordingly. Furthermore, sentiment analysis can provide valuable insights into the pricing of options contracts, particularly those linked to volatile cryptocurrencies, by reflecting the collective expectations of market participants regarding future price movements.
